I created two alphabets, via experimenting with analog methods. One is a new take on Helvetica Neue, and the other is just a freestyle font, not based on anything in particular. I hand-carved stamps for my Helvetica alphabet, and I shaped cookie dough and baked it in order to create my second alphabet.
